Output 8436759b1a5f7c29eaa02b7e05e67ccedcc256bc93b539e02ee344d440746f79:0

value
360078
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 589606b2834af636406e0768b70f7c05a60436e3 OP_EQUALVERIFY OP_CHECKSIG
address
195QBt8RDZ5kZ8EEZ2NWeqRyTSTNSABQBK
transaction
8436759b1a5f7c29eaa02b7e05e67ccedcc256bc93b539e02ee344d440746f79
spent
true